Beljhar is a Rural village located in Masalia, Dumka, Jharkhand.

The total population of Beljhar is 281.

Beljhar village comprises 66 households.

The literacy rate in Beljhar is 42.9%. Among the literate population of 96, there are 60 literate males and 36 literate females.

In Beljhar, there are 137 males and 144 females, with a sex ratio of 1051 females per 1000 males.

There are 57 children (20.3% of population), comprising 31 boys and 26 girls.

The total number of workers in Beljhar is 199, with 12 main workers and 187 marginal workers.

In Beljhar, there are 2 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(2 males, 0 females) and 272 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(130 males, 142 females).

Beljhar is located in Jharkhand state, Dumka district, and falls under Masalia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 372153 and LGD code is 372153.
